Kalamb is a town with a municipal council in Osmanabad district in the Indian state of Maharashtra. Administratively it is part of and headquarters for the Kalamb Tehsil.

Geography[edit]

Kalamb is located on the right (south) bank of the Manjara River, just west of the Manjara Dam Reservoir. It has an elevation of 647 metres (2,123 ft).

Demographics[edit]

In the 2011 India census, Kalamb had a population of 217,687 name="PF-2001-Census-Kalamb">"Census 2011 Population Finder: Maharashtra: Osmanabad: Kalamb: Kalamb". Office of The Registrar General & Census Commissioner, Ministry of Home Affairs, Government of India.</ref> Males constituted 52.6% of the population and females 47.4%.[2] Kalamb had an average literacy rate of 73.7%, higher than the national average of 64%: male literacy was 78%, and female literacy was 68%. In 2011 in Kalamb, 13.7% of the population was under 6 years of age.[3]
